Position: Automation Engineer (Oil & Gas)
Type: Full-time Experience Required: 5+ years in Automation, Instrumentation, and Project Management
Key Responsibilities
- Design, develop, and troubleshoot PLC logic, HMI applications, flow computers, and PID control loops.
- Perform FAT, SAT, and point-to-point testing for control system implementations.
- Redline and update I&C documentation including P&IDs, loop diagrams, wiring diagrams, IO lists, and cause-and-effect charts.
- Calibrate and program instrumentation (pressure, temperature, level, density, etc.).
- Develop secure data interfaces and communication configurations for internal and external customers.
- Collaborate with Network Engineering on OT network connections and support OT cybersecurity best practices.
- Provide high-level technical support to Operations, Maintenance, SCADA, OMCs, and Engineering.
- Manage capital and expense projects, ensuring scope, budget, and schedule alignment.
- Support the Management of Change (MOC) process and lifecycle planning for I&C assets.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Engineering Technology (Electrical, Automation, Controls), Computer Science, or related field.
- Minimum 5 years of experience in automation, instrumentation, and project management.
- Strong troubleshooting and failure analysis skills with PLCs, HMIs, flow computers, and PID loops.
